MFH: r522784
databases/db6, db5: fix JAVA-enabled build, suppress sed failed warnings Add JAVA_VERSION="7 8" to db6 Add REWARNFILE=/dev/null to db6 and db5 Reported by: Tommy P <tommyhp2@gmail.com> PR: 243278 Approved by: ports-secteam (blanket, unbreaks a broken build under non-default JAVA option)
This commit is contained in:
parent
88f033168f
commit
3e8e6c0685
Notes:
svn2git
2021-03-31 03:12:20 +00:00
svn path=/branches/2020Q1/; revision=522785
@ -38,6 +38,9 @@ USE_LDCONFIG= yes
|
||||
PLIST_SUB= BDBMAJ=${BDBMAJ} BDBVER=${BDBVER}
|
||||
MAKE_ARGS+= docdir=${DOCSDIR}
|
||||
CFLAGS+= -Wall -Wextra
|
||||
# we use REINPLACE_CMD with a glob that matches
|
||||
# too broadly, suppress 'sed failed' warnings:
|
||||
REWARNFILE= /dev/null
|
||||
|
||||
OPTIONS_DEFINE= CRYPTO DEBUG L10N SQL JAVA TCL DOCS
|
||||
OPTIONS_DEFAULT=CRYPTO
|
||||
|
@ -36,6 +36,9 @@ PATCH_WRKSRC= ${WRKDIR}/${DISTNAME}
|
||||
USE_LDCONFIG= yes
|
||||
PLIST_SUB= BDBMAJ=${BDBMAJ} BDBVER=${BDBVER}
|
||||
MAKE_ARGS+= docdir=${DOCSDIR}
|
||||
# we use REINPLACE_CMD with a glob that matches
|
||||
# too broadly, suppress 'sed failed' warnings:
|
||||
REWARNFILE= /dev/null
|
||||
|
||||
OPTIONS_DEFINE= CRYPTO DEBUG L10N SQL JAVA TCL DOCS
|
||||
OPTIONS_DEFAULT=CRYPTO
|
||||
@ -54,7 +57,11 @@ L10N_CONFIGURE_ENABLE= localization
|
||||
SQL_CONFIGURE_ENABLE= sql sql_codegen
|
||||
SQL_VARS= DBLIBS+=libdb_sql
|
||||
JAVA_USE= java
|
||||
JAVA_VARS= DBLIBS+=libdb_java
|
||||
# db6 is only compatible with openjdk 7 or 8,
|
||||
# openjdk 11 or newer and cause IllegalArgument
|
||||
# exceptions during build even if the version check
|
||||
# in dist/configure is disabled or fixed:
|
||||
JAVA_VARS= DBLIBS+=libdb_java JAVA_VERSION="7 8"
|
||||
JAVA_CONFIGURE_ENABLE= java
|
||||
JAVA_CPPFLAGS= -I"${JAVA_HOME}/include"
|
||||
JAVA_CONFIGURE_ENV= JAVAC="${JAVAC}" JAR="${JAR}" JAVA="${JAVA}"
|
||||
|
Loading…
Reference in New Issue
Block a user